Strong storms, small tornado leave Tampa Bay soggy but OK

Strong storms that moved through Tampa Bay on Tuesday prompted some residents to prepare for flooding in vulnerable neighborhoods. Weather experts say heavy storms and cooler weather are typical during an El Niño winter. Despite heavy rain, wind and a small tornado, damage was minimal.
